KompierSumario: The study focuses on the comparison of the three conditions and of the two groups of employees: 33 who received thorough instruction and training only, and 12 who also participated in the experiment. Both objective and subjective improvements are demonstrated in the recommended situation when compared to the original situation. It is concluded that experimental measurements in a naturalistic setting may contribute significantly to workplace improvements by presenting adequate and "objective" information for workplace improvement and ergonomic redesign, and as a change agent itself, that is as an "intesified treatment"En: Ergonomics. - London [etc.]. - Vol. 40 nº 4, April 1997 ; p. 435-4491.
